Secondly, write the valency of each atom on the top … Many inorganic compounds are ionic compounds, consisting of cations and anions joined by ionic bonding. Examples of salts (which are ionic compounds) are magnesium chloride MgCl2, which consists of magnesium cations Mg and chloride anions Cl ; or sodium oxide Na2O, which consists of sodium cations Na and oxide anions O . In any salt, the proportions of the ions are such that the electric charges cancel out, so that the bulk compound is electrically neutral.
